The Trend of Pet-Friendly Establishments
In recent years, there has been a noticeable trend in Singapore’s food and beverage scene – the emergence of dog-friendly cafes with outdoor areas. This trend is a response to the growing number of pet owners looking for ways to spend quality time with their furry companions. Not only are these establishments providing a space for dogs to roam freely, but they are also catering to the needs of pet owners who want to enjoy a meal or a cup of coffee without leaving their beloved pets at home. Creating a Pet-Friendly Environment
One of the key challenges faced by pet-friendly cafes is creating a safe and comfortable environment for both pets and patrons. To address this, many of these establishments have designated outdoor areas where dogs are allowed. These spaces are often equipped with amenities such as water bowls, leash hooks, and even dog-friendly menu options. By providing these facilities, cafes are able to foster an inclusive atmosphere that encourages pet owners to visit and spend time with their dogs.

Challenges and Future Prospects
While the concept of dog-friendly cafes with outdoor areas is gaining popularity, there are challenges that need to be addressed. Maintaining cleanliness and hygiene in these establishments, managing pet behavior, and complying with regulations are some of the obstacles that cafe owners may encounter. Looking ahead, the future of pet-friendly cafes depends on how well these challenges are managed. Investments in infrastructure, staff training, and pet-friendly amenities will be crucial in shaping the success of these businesses in the long run.
